About

Born and raised 15 minutes outside of Manhattan, Wesley has been enthralled with New York City his entire life, perpetually exploring, discovering and studying its neighborhoods, buildings, parks and museums as his favorite pastime. With a Bachelor's Degree in Art History/Architectural History, Wes went on to study architecture & design and spent the last 30 years working in that field. He has now happily come full-circle in his passions by giving tours of his beloved city with an architect's eye for detail and an aesthete's quest for beauty to those who want more than the typical superficial surveys of expected landmarks. He also aims to make it all fun. Wesley loves to show the seldom-seen splendors and oddities, both historical and contemporary, that most tourists (and many denizens) never see, and is happy to customize a tour for an individual's particular interests.

 

Tours & Services Offered

Special Tours: 

>What you can see from the High Line.

>42nd Street, river-to-river.

>Navigating the labyrinth that is the Metropolitan Museum of Art. The highlights.

>A stroll down Fifth Avenue: history and architecture on and off the avenue.

>Central Park: An insider's view.

>Starchitects' New York. The best of the new buildings.
